Skippy has a total of $10,000 to split between two investments. One account offers 3% simple interest, and the other account offers 8% simple interest. For tax reasons, he can only earn $500 in interest the entire year. How much money should Skippy invest in each account to earn $500 in interest for the year?

Solution

Let the principal with rate of interest 3 % is x .Therefore principal with rate 8% is 10000-x

Total interest=500

I=I1+I2

I1= .03x      I2= (10000-x).08

500=.03x + (10000-x).08

500= .03x + 800-.08x

-300= -.05x

x= 6000

Therefore Skippy invest $6000 with rate 3% and 10000-6000=4000 with rate 8%
